Candidate for the presidential election Saeed Jalili, top center, a former Iranian top nuclear negotiator, watches athletes exercise in a traditional sport in his campaign meeting at a sports hall in Tehran, Iran, Sunday, June 30, 2024. Hard-liner Jalili will compete against the reformist candidate Masoud Pezeshkian in a runoff presidential election to replace the late hard-line President Ebrahim Raisi after an initial vote saw the top candidates not secure an outright win in the lowest turnout poll ever held in the Islamic Republic by percentage.
